Severe obesity is a chronic condition that is hard to treat with diet and exercise alone. Bariatric surgery is an operation on the stomach that helps patients with extreme obesity to lose weight. This surgery is an option for people who can not lose weight by other means or who suffer from serious health problems related to obesity. Read more about our bariatric tips.
